Americas entered their tilt with Parkland on Tuesday with two consecutive wins but they'll enter their next game with three. They breezed by the Parkland Matadors to the tune of 75-16. The Trail Blazers have made a habit of sweeping their opponents off the court, having now won 14 matchups by 21 points or more this season.
Americas' win was their 13th straight at home dating back to last season, which pushed their record up to 19-3. The wins came thanks to their defensive effort, having only surrendered 28.1 points per game. As for Parkland, they have been struggling recently as they've lost eight of their last nine games, which put a noticeable dent in their 9-14 record this season.
Americas will head out on the road to take on Hanks at 7:30 p.m. on Friday. Hanks will roll in looking for their fifth straight victory, something Americas surely won't give up without a fight. As for Parkland, they will host Bel Air at 7:30 p.m. on Friday. Bel Air is strutting in with some offensive muscle as they've averaged 50.3 points per game this season.
